
Sara Stewart
President
Sara Stewart has been an oncology nurse since the beginning of her nursing career in 2011. She is currently working as the Thoracic Oncology Nurse Navigator for Northside Health System in Atlanta, Georgia. Prior to coming to Northside, she spent 5 years as one of the Breast Care Nurse Navigators for Wellstar Kennestone Hospital in Marietta, GA, was the clinical coordinator and triage nurse for Wellstar Gynecologic Oncology and worked as a staff nurse on the medical oncology unit at Wellstar Cobb Hospital in Austell, GA. Sara is OCN certified and has participated as a poster presenter at the ONS national conference. She is the recipient of the Crump Oncology Nursing Excellence Award, has been nominated for the Daisy Award and received Wellstar’s Nursing Excellence Award. She was one of twelve nurses from around the country chosen to participate in the first cohort of Living Beyond Breast Cancer’s Survivorship Series training in 2018.

Doris Horton
Secretary
Doris’ nursing career started 1976 in Jackson, MS as a Pediatric nurse; she relocated to Houston,TX and this was her introduction to Oncology. She was employed and received her Basic Oncology Training at MD Anderson Cancer Center. She worked with the Adolescent Population for seven years before traveling to Berlin, Germany with her husband. She worked with the Veterans population at Berlin MEDDAC for three years before returning to the states. Her Oncology career resumed in Atlanta, GA at Grady Hospital on 10A Oncology unit. She worked in various roles (Charge Nurse, Interim Head Nurse and Case Manager). She obtained her certification as a Certified Case Manager while employed at Grady Hospital. She transitioned from inpatient oncology to outpatient oncology clinic setting in 2001. She worked at VA Medical Center in Decatur, GA in the Hematology/Oncology Clinic as a Charge Nurse / Infusion Nurse. She received the Daisy Award for Extraordinary Nurses 2013 while employed at VA Medical Center and she received her Master of Science in Nursing Education from WGU in 2015. She maintained her Oncology Nursing Certification until 2020 and retired from VA Medical Center in 2018.
She has served in leadership roles at MAONS:
Membership Chair - 1 year (2019)
Treasurer - 2 years (2020-2022)
Secretary - 1 year (2023) and presently serving one year as Treasurer until December 2024.

Tiffany Brosius, BSN, RN, OCN
Treasurer
Tiffany serves as Clinical Nurse Educator with TerSera Therapeutics. She iis a Clinical Nurse Educator supporting health care professionals and patients. She spent several years as a GI Nurse Navigator at Emory Winship Cancer Institute in Atlanta. She engaged in patient and family education pertaining to diagnoses and treatments and delivered continual psychosocial support and direct patient care. Tiffany is active in the Oncology Nursing Society (ONS), Infusion Nursing Society (INS) and AONN+ (Academy of Oncology Nurse & Patient Navigators). She has dedicated her nursing career to the oncology field and is committed to patient education and advocacy.

Kathleen Giarla, MSN, AGNP
Virtual Community Coordinator
Kathleen began her nursing career in 2011 in Charleston, South Carolina, specializing in neurology and neurosurgery. She earned her MSN, and became certified as an adult-gerontology nurse practitioner in 2016. She then began working as a hospital-based palliative care nurse practitioner, where she gained a broad knowledge base of oncology patient care, education, and advocacy. She continued her palliative care work when relocating to Atlanta in 2019, focusing on ICU-based patient care during the COVID-19 pandemic. She then spent time as an outpatient neuro-oncology nurse practitioner, treating patients with brain tumors. She currently serves as a Thoracic Clinical Educator for Novocure.
